Ingredients

For the Cake

  • 2 cups mashed sweet potatoes (about 2 medium sweet potatoes)
  • 1 ¾ c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• ½ teaspoon baking soda
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• ½ teaspoon ground nutmeg
  • ¾ cup granulated sugar
  • ½ cup brown sugar
  • ¾ cup vegetable oil
  • 3 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• ¼ cup milk

For the Frosting

  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 3 cups powdered s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

How to Make Sweet Potato Cake

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and line the cake pans with parchment paper.
  2. In a medium bowl, whisk fl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, cinnamon, and nutmeg.
  3. In a large bowl, beat together oil, granulated sugar, and brown sugar until smooth. Add eggs, vanilla, and milk. Mix until combined.
  4. Stir in mashed sweet potatoes until the batter is creamy.
  5. Gradually add dry ingredients into the wet mixture. Mix until no streaks of flour remain.
  6. Divide the batter evenly between the pans.
  7. Bake for 35–40 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
  8. Let the cakes cool in the pans for 10 minutes, then transfer to a cooling rack to cool completely.
  9. For the frosting, beat cream cheese and butter until smooth. Add vanilla, then slowly mix in powdered sugar until fluffy.
  10. Spread frosting between the cake layers and over the top and sides.

Helpful Tips

  • Use freshly mashed sweet potatoes for the best texture.
  • Don’t overmix the batter, treat it like a sleepy puppy. Gentle is better.
  • If you want a stronger spice flavor, add a pinch of ginger.
  • Chill the cake for 30 minutes before slicing for clean layers.
